ABSTRACT

Objective: To investigate the effects of spina date seed (SDS) and albizzia julibrissin flower (AJF) water extracts on the hypothalamic-pituitary-adrenal (HPA) axis and inflammatory factors IF) in the anxiety depression model rats. Methods: A total of 80 Wistar rats were randomly divided into blank group (n= 10), model group (n=10), low dose of SDS group (n=10), high dose of SDS group (n=10), low dose of AJF group (n=10), high dose of AJF group (n= 10), low dose of SDS-AJF group (n= 10), and high dose of SDS-AJF group (n=10). The rat models of anxiety depression were induced by chronic restraint stress, solitary cage and corticosterone (CORT) subcutaneous injection. The forced swimming test (FST) was used to observe the immobility time of forced swimming of the rats in various groups; Elevated plus maze test (EPM) was used to observe the open arm entry (OE), close arm entry (CE), open arm entry time (OT), and close arm entry time (CT) of the rats in various groups. The total entry of open arms and close arms (TE), OE% and OT% were calculated. ELISA method was used to detect the levels of serum corticotropin releasing hormone (CRH), adrenocorticotropic hormone (ACTH), CORT, inflammatory factors interleukin-lfi (IL-fi) and interleukin-6 (IL-6) of the rats in various groups. HE staining was used to observe the morphology of hippocampal neurons of the rats in various groups. Results: Compared with model group, the immoblity time of forced swimming of the rats in low dose of SDS-AJF group, high dose of SDS-AJF group, high dose of SDS group and high dose of AJF group was decreased (P<0. 05 or P<0. 01); compared with low dose of SDS group and low dose of AJF group, the immoblity time of forced swimming of the rats in low dose of SDS-AJF group was shortened (P<0. 05 or P< 0.01); compared with high dose of SDS group and high dose of AJF group, the immobility time of forced swimming of the rats in high dose of SDS-AJF group was shortened (P<0. 05 or P<0. 01). Compared with model group, the OE% and OT% of the rats in low dose of SDS-AJF group, high dose of SDS-AJF group, high dose of SDS group and high dose of AJF group were increased (P<0. 05 or P<0. 01); compared with low dose of SDS group and low dose of AJF group, the OE% and OT% of the rats in low dose of SDS-AJF group were increased (P<0. 05 or P<0. 01); compared with high dose of SDS group and high dose of AJF group, the OE% and OT% of the rats in high dose of SDS-AJF group were increased (P<0. 05 or P<0. 01). Compared with model group, the levels of serum CRH, ACTH, CORT, IL-1β, and IL-6 of the rats in low dose of SDS-AJF group, high dose of SDS-AJF group, high dose of SDS group and high dose of AJF group were decreased (P<0. 05 or P<0. 01); compared with low dose of SDS group and low dose of AJF group, the levels of serum CRH, ACTH, CORT, IL-1β and IL-6 of the rats in low dose of SDS-AJF group was decreased (P<0. 05 or P<0. 01); compared with high dose of SDS group and high dose of AJF group, the levels of serum CRH, ACTH, CORT, IL-1β, and IL-6 of the rats in high dose of SDS-AJF group was decreased (P<0. 05 or P<0. 01). The HE staining results showed that the hippocampal neurons of the rats in model group were loosely arranged, and a large number of nerve cells were degenerated and the cell layer was reduced. The degeneration of hippocampal neurons of the rats in low and high doses of SDS-AJF groups were significantly relieved, and the nerve cells were arranged closely and the cell layer was clear. Conclusion: Combination of SDS and AJF can improve the behavior of the rats with anxiety depression, protect the hippocampal neurons of rats, reduce the inflammatory response, and adjust the disorder of HPA axis.

ABSTRACT

Objective:To develop a method of quantitative analysis of multi-components by single marker ( QAMS) for 4 kinds of saponins in spina date seed.Methods:Using jujuboside A as a reference, an HPLC method with a Kromasil C18 column (250 mm × 4.6 mm, 5 μm) was applied, the mobile phase was acetonitrile-0.1% phosphoric acid (30 ∶70), the flow rate was 1.0 ml · min-1 , the detection wavelength was 280 nm, the column temperature was 32℃and the injection volume was 20μl.The relative cor-rection factors among the four kinds of saponins were detected by QAMS .An external standard method was also used to determine the contents of the four saponins ( Wf ) , and the results were compared with those of QAMS ( Ws ) , and then the relative errors were calcu-lated between W f and Ws to evaluate the accuracy of QAMS , and the reproducibility was investigated as well .Results:The established QAMS was used to determine the four kinds of saponins in spina date seed , and totally 14 batches of spina date seed were determined . No significant differences were found out between the calculated values and the determined ones ( RSD<5%) .Conclusion:The vali-dated HPLC method shows the advantages of precision ,reproducibility and reliability .The established QAMS method is feasible , and suitable for the quality control of saponins in spina date seed .

ABSTRACT

[Objective] To discuss the mechanism of Spina Date Seed Decoction anti-depression.[Method] Take forced swimming and hanging tail to make desperate rats model;take solidity foster and chronic unpredictable mild stimulation to make mice model.Observe mice immobile time;by weight change and spot box test to appraise Spina Date Seed Decoction influence on chronic stress depressed rats behavior change.Take HPLC to measure rats content of monamine neurotransmitters in the brain;compare groups difference with statistics.[Result] The decoction can markedly improve rats mental sportive depression such as interest loss and lowered movement,as well as increasing the content of monamine neurotransmitters.[Conclusion] Spina Date Seed Decoction has anti-depression function,which is related with its increasing 5-HT and NE in the brain.
